Why are unopened meeting requests not on my calendar as tentative.

Meeting requests are not reliably and timely showing up on all requested
invitees calendars, sometimes will show up as tentatively almost immediately
and sometimes takes hours or even days or may never appear. This only
happens if the invitee has not yet opened the meeting request, they will show
up once the user opens the meeting request and responds, however if someone
is out of the office or for some other reason has not yet opened their
invite, the meeting request will not show up on the calendar as tentative, so
will appear unreliably as "free" time on their calendar causing potential
meeting conflicts. Seems to be more common for those using OWA.
